Country Of Origin: Germany
Character: The German Shorthaired Pointer is intelligent, eager to
learn, loyal and brave.
Temperament:  This dog gets
along well with children, other dogs and
any household pets. They can also play
the role as a watchdog.
Care: Occasional brushing and cleaning of the ears is all that is required.
Training:  If handlers are
consistent, training is not normally
difficult.
Activity: This breed will need long walks and opportunities to go
swimming and retrieving.  It is most suited for outdoor activities, so it
would be most happy with a sporting family.

Descriptions- The German Shorthaired Pointer is probably the
most family-oriented of all the hunting breeds.  This athletic gun dog has
a short, dense and flat coat.  The short-haired coat is usually a solid liver
color or any combination of liver and white.  German pointer males are
23 to 26 inches tall and females are 21 to 23 inches at shoulder height.  
The Shorthaired Pointers usually weigh from 45 to 70 pounds.
